At the last Trust Board meeting (November 10th 2025), it was confirmed that Peter Ferlie has been elected as the new Chair of the Exeter City Supporters’ Trust.
Peter has agreed to take on the role for 12 months and has requested not to sit on the Club Board during this time, ensuring a clear line of transparency between his position and the work of the Trust.
Additionally, newly elected Trustee Tony Badcott has been appointed Vice Chair of the Trust and will represent the Trust on the Club Board.
Re-elected Trustee Richard Knight was also elected to represent the Trust on the Club Board, serving alongside Tony and Julen Beer.
The decision of the working group leads was voted on in the last board meeting and tonight's Trust Board meeting (December 8th 2025) , following the arrival of new trustee Nick Bryant.
Gary Quick will lead the Finance & Governance
Richard Knight will continue to lead the Owners & Membership Group (Standing Down as Lead)
Nick Bryant will lead the Communications & Engagement Group.
Doug Gillard will lead the Community group.
